Output e89015b6739ddd17af2a1f2509ea2c57d3c2a4e797f73a6557ecdb744aaa84a7:3

value
50000
script pubkey
OP_0 OP_PUSHBYTES_20 04d05eaf96e13c729eaf668f94098cfa7abc20fb
address
tb1qqng9atukuy789840v68egzvvlfatcg8mts0fj5
transaction
e89015b6739ddd17af2a1f2509ea2c57d3c2a4e797f73a6557ecdb744aaa84a7